All Black Ethan de Groot re-commits to Southland


SBS Bank Southland Stags fans have something to celebrate as the team confirms that Ethan de Groot has re-committed to the club for the 2023 season. The All Blacks and Highlanders prop, who has played 13 tests to date, has been an integral part of the Stags team with 17 games under his belt for Southland since 2018.

Ethan de Groot, a proud Southlander, has spoken of his commitment to the team, saying “To be honest I don’t think I’d ever leave the Stags to another province, as long as Southland wants me I’ll be there.”

Rugby Southland Director of Rugby Matt Saunders is delighted to have New Zealand’s premier loose head prop on the books for the Stags in 2023. “We don’t anticipate having Ethan with us this season, all going well for him, but we are extremely proud to have a home-grown, proud Southlander representing us in the Black jersey.”

The re-signing of Ethan de Groot is a major coup for the Stags as they look to build on their 2022 season where de Groot had one run in pre-season against Otago at Rugby Park. With his skill, experience, and mentorship for the squad, he will undoubtedly remain a key member in the team’s campaign for the 2023 season no matter where in the world the young prop finds himself.

The question is, will Southland see the de Groot in the maroon jersey as well the the Black? Southland will wait with bated breath.

“I’m a proud Southlander and if I get opportunities to play for the Stags, I’ll play my hardest," said de Groot.
